Chris,
I'm not an experienced RMAN user, others will have better advice on that
topic. But, AFAIK, RMAN is not DG-aware. You might be able to achieve
this when you dynamically generate your RMAN script based on the , and
use the V$ARCHIVED_LOG view to determine what change# needs to be
applied in the 'BACKUP ARCHIVELOG UNTIL SCN <last forwarded SCN>'
command.

> Hi All,
>
> My Oracle-DB is Oracle 9205.
>
> We use RMAN to backup databases and archive logs.
> Once archive logs are backed up we also use RMAN to delete them.=20
> We implement standby using DataGuard.=20
> Sometimes RMAN backs up archive logs and deletes them before DataGuard
> ships the archive logs to stand by site.
>
> Is there any way I can instruct RMAN to backup all the archive logs=20
> BUT delete *ONLY* archive logs "already shipped to the standby DataGuard
> database".
>
> Notice that I did not say delete logs older than "n" time/date...no, I
> want to delete logs shipped not matter what the date/time is.
